Output 52c3a9c1ecbe7a32fb9bf27bbe824c4ada38d63053577ccbd42191302e0633da:0

value
760037724
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c657e4cd8b5adda325a46a92fd73da0041761d2 OP_EQUAL
address
3QhZnmTUH16gtSHU95nvWNGjC86pZESpoJ
transaction
52c3a9c1ecbe7a32fb9bf27bbe824c4ada38d63053577ccbd42191302e0633da
spent
true